Water Filtration Methods

During our stay in the wilderness, we rely on various water filtration methods to ensure a reliable source of clean water. In order to purify water in the wild, we employ the following DIY water filters:

farmhouse outdoor table and chairs
  1. Boiling: One of the simplest and most effective methods, boiling water kills harmful bacteria and parasites.

  2. Filtration: Using a combination of materials such as cloth, sand, and charcoal, we can create a makeshift filter to remove larger particles and sediment.

  3. Chemical treatment: Utilizing water purification tablets or drops containing chlorine or iodine, we can disinfect the water and make it safe to drink.

By knowing these water purification methods, we can confidently obtain clean drinking water even in the most remote locations.

Assessing Soil Fertility for Sustainable Cultivation

Let’s evaluate the soil fertility in order to ensure sustainable cultivation. Measuring nutrient levels and utilizing soil testing techniques are essential for successful farming and gardening. By understanding the nutrient content of the soil, we can make informed decisions about fertilization and ensure that our crops receive the necessary nutrients for healthy growth.

rustic outdoor decor

Soil testing techniques help us assess the levels of essential nutrients such as nitrogen, phosphorus, and potassium. These tests also provide valuable information about soil pH and organic matter content. By analyzing the results, we can determine the specific nutrient requirements of different plants and adjust our fertilization practices accordingly.

Measuring nutrient levels in the soil is crucial for sustainable cultivation. It allows us to avoid over- or under-fertilization, which can lead to nutrient imbalances, environmental pollution, and reduced crop yields. Additionally, monitoring soil fertility helps us identify any deficiencies or excesses early on, allowing us to take corrective measures to ensure optimal plant health and productivity.

Managing Livestock Health

Taking preventive measures and closely monitoring the health of our livestock is essential for ensuring their well-being and productivity. As responsible farmers, we must prioritize disease prevention and explore natural remedies to keep our animals healthy. Here are some effective preventive measures and herbal remedies to consider:

Preventive MeasuresHerbal Remedies
Proper hygiene and sanitationEchinacea for boosting immune system
Regular vaccinationsGarlic as a natural antibiotic
Quarantine new animals before introduction to the herdChamomile for reducing stress
Adequate nutrition and balanced dietOregano for respiratory health

Practicing Conservation in the Wild

Let’s make sure to minimize our impact on the environment by practicing responsible conservation methods in the wild. As outdoor enthusiasts, it’s our duty to uphold conservation ethics and protect wildlife.

Here are three essential practices to consider:

  1. Leave No Trace: When exploring the wilderness, it’s crucial to leave it as we found it. This means packing out all trash, minimizing campfire impact, and staying on designated trails to avoid damaging sensitive habitats.

    farmhouse water pump 2

  2. Respect Wildlife: We must keep a safe distance from wildlife and refrain from feeding or approaching them. By observing from a distance, we can protect their natural behaviors and prevent them from becoming dependent on human interaction.

  3. Support Conservation Organizations: Get involved! Donate to and volunteer for organizations that work towards protecting wildlife and their habitats. By supporting these initiatives, we can contribute to the long-term preservation of our natural world.
